May 9, 2012 at 1:26 pm #31260Laveena BelaniMember
I think its a snap re-shove … simply cos if the calling range of SB was 88+, AT+, he/she would reshove to iso !!

May 9, 2012 at 3:29 pm #32521richestuserMember
i would have called here rather than re-shoving… will wait for flop… and will look into all data available for villain in HUD before making further decision ..
i will rather protect my 5K chips..rather than giving over-credit to AKo…
would have reshoved if same hand was deep in 30+ level and i have sufficient amount of data with me about my opponents…. and tournament life was not online…. -
